FAQ

When is the best time to do a family shoot?

The ideal time is early morning, while the sun is rising or late afternoon in the hour leading up to sunset. This is for a few reasons: the early morning and late afternoon light is lovely. Children can often be at their best after a good night's sleep, which helps with morning sessions. If mornings or late afternoon don't work for you I'm happy to find a time that suits your family.

When is the best time to do a maternity shoot?

I always recommend your seventh or eighth month of pregnancy (+-30 weeks). Your baby bump will have a nice round shape during this time, perfect for taking photographs - before you start to become too heavy and uncomfortable. If you take maternity photos after your eighth month of pregnancy, your maternity might be uncomfortable.

When should I schedule my newborn shoot?

The best time to do the shoot is between 5 and 14 days old. They start changing very quickly after 14 days, and becoming a lot more alert.
